Solve the system by substitution.
y=-4x
y=x-5

You would plug in y into the other equation.
-4x = x-5
Put x variables on one side
-4x - x = -5
-5x = -5
x=1
Then plug in 1 for x in any equation
y = 1 - 5
y = -4
So the answers are x=1 and y=-4
